I’m in the same exact situation - first time EA to the owner of a small/mid size company- about 65% EA 35% PA (was not in the initial job description), ~45-50 hours a week & am expected to respond after hours for emergencies (which means I can never truly “turn off”) & make $60k

I’m about a year in and it took me 7-8 months to get my footing. I am nearing burnout though and am actively looking for new roles in something that I am more passionate about. I have my review in 2 weeks and if I don’t get more compensation/bonus then I’m gonna make an exit plan, it’s not worth it IMO

How do you count laps without losing track? by Genki0202 in Swimming

[–]DisplayNo3422 14 points15 points  (0 children)

I continuously say the lap number in my head the whole 50

So the first 50 I’m saying “one one one one” On the second 50 I’m saying “two two two two”

Someone said get a smart watch but no one is stopping in the middle of swimming to look down at their wrist to check their yardage - I only check after I’m done and if I’m short I do the extra laps
